Burstable fakturering
Burstable fakturering är en metod för att mäta bandbredd baserat på toppanvändning. Det tillåter användningen att överskrida ett specificerat tröskelvärde under korta tidsperioder utan den ekonomiska påföljden att köpa en högre engagerad informationshastighet (CIR, eller engagemang ) från en internetleverantör (ISP).
De flesta internetleverantörer använder fem minuters sampling och 95 % användning vid beräkning av användning.
95:e percentilen
Den 95:e percentilen är en ofta använd matematisk beräkning för att utvärdera den regelbundna och ihållande användningen av en nätverksanslutning. Metoden med 95:e percentilen återspeglar bättre den nödvändiga kapaciteten för länken i fråga än spårning med andra metoder såsom medel- eller maxhastighet. Byten som utgör själva paketen kostar faktiskt inte pengar, men länken och infrastrukturen i vardera änden av länken kostar pengar att installera och stödja. Denna faktureringsmetod används ofta i peering-arrangemang mellan företagsnätverk; det används inte ofta av Internetleverantörer eftersom sådana enheter behöver engagerade informationshastigheter (CIR) för planeringsändamål.
Eftersom de flesta nätverk är överprovisionerade , finns det ofta utrymme för vissa brister utan avancerad planering (därav burstable fakturering) . Att ignorera de översta 5 % av proverna är en rimlig kompromiss i de flesta fall (därav 95:e percentilen).
Många sajter har majoriteten av sin trafik på måndagar, så måndagstrafiken bestämmer priset för hela månaden. Vissa leverantörer erbjuder fakturering på 90:e percentilen som ett incitament för att locka kunder med oregelbundna bandbreddsmönster.
Den 95:e percentilen tillåter en kund att få en kort (mindre än 36 timmar, givet en månatlig faktureringsperiod) explosion i trafiken utan överskottsavgifter. Den 95:e percentilen säger att 95 % av tiden är användningen vid eller under denna mängd. Omvänt kan 5 % av proverna brista över denna hastighet.
Samplingsintervallet , eller hur ofta prover (eller datapunkter ) tas, är en viktig faktor vid percentilberäkning . En percentil beräknas på någon uppsättning datapunkter. Varje datapunkt representerar den genomsnittliga bandbredden som används under samplingsintervallet (t.ex. fem minuter) och beräknas som antalet bitar under intervallet dividerat med intervallets varaktighet (t.ex. 300 sekunder). Det resulterande värdet representerar den genomsnittliga användningshastigheten för ett enstaka samplingsintervall och uttrycks som bitar per sekund (se dataöverföringshastighet ) .
Burstable rate beräkning
Bandbredden mäts (eller samplas ) från switchen eller routern och registreras i en loggfil. I de flesta fall görs detta var 5:e minut. I slutet av månaden sorteras proverna från högsta till lägsta, och de översta 5 % (vilket motsvarar ungefär 36 timmar av en 30-dagars faktureringscykel) av data slängs. Det näst högsta måttet blir den fakturerbara användningen för hela månaden.
Baserat på denna modell räknas inte de översta 36 timmarna (top 5% av 720 timmar) av topptrafik med i beräkningen när de faktureras för en hel månad. Bandbredden kan användas med högre hastighet i upp till 72 minuter om dagen utan några ekonomiska påföljder. Omvänt, om topptrafik endast visas under ett kort ögonblick och ingen ytterligare trafik genereras kan faktureringsbeloppet vara avsevärt högre än fakturering för genomsnittlig användning.
Särskild hänsyn
Inkommande och utgående trafik räknas vanligtvis separat, eftersom anslutningar är full duplex vilket tillåter trafik inkommande och utgående samtidigt. Några vanliga algoritmer är:
- Ta max (in, ut) för varje intervall och använd det som källa. Denna metod är mer komplicerad att implementera eftersom den kräver bearbetning av varje prov, men resultaten är närmare att uppskatta den totala mängden data som skickas och tas emot.
- Beräkna 95 %-värdet separat för inkommande data och utgående data och ta sedan det maximala av dessa två värden. Denna metod är enklare att implementera men uppskattar inte symmetriska trafikmönster korrekt.
- Ta summan (in, ut) för varje intervall. Denna metod är enkel att implementera och tar hänsyn till symmetriska trafikmönster; vissa internetleverantörer använder den här metoden för att uppskatta den totala mängden data som skickas och tas emot.
Kritiker av faktureringsmetoden för 95:e percentilen förespråkar vanligtvis användningen av ett system med schablonbelopp eller att använda den genomsnittliga genomströmningen snarare än den 95:e percentilen. Båda dessa metoder gynnar tunga användare (som har intresse av att förespråka förändringar av faktureringsmetoden). Andra kritiker kräver fakturering per byte överförd data, vilket anses vara mest korrekt och rättvist.
Se även
- MRTG - Används för att granska bandbreddsanvändning och med patchar för att fastställa 95:e percentilvärden.
- Cacti - ett annat verktyg för 95:e percentilvärden också baserat på RRDtool
externa länkar
- PRTG Network Monitor - Många sensorer för att övervaka alla aspekter av nätverk, server (nät, diskar, minne, process, tjänster...), applikationer och affärer. Inklusive rapporter med 95:e beräkning .
- MRTG Hjälpsida - Användbar sida med exempel MRTG-grafer och förklaringar.
- Installationsguide för Torrus-rapporter - Implementeringsdetaljer och installationsguide för månatliga rapporter om trafikanvändning och 95:e percentilen i Torrus
- Real Traffic Grabber - RTG får SNMP-statistik och gör övervakning. Det är en öppen källkod och inkluderar grafik och en rapportgenerator.
- Ocoloc - Gratis / öppen källkod grundläggande SNMP-insamling och rapporteringsverktyg för 95:e percentilberäkningar